Global Food Crisis Demands Urgent Digital Standards by 2050

Global Food Crisis Demands Urgent Digital Standards by 2050

TOMRA Food has initiated a cross-industry working group to accelerate the development of digital standards in the food industry, aiming to address the global food crisis projected for 2050. Digital technologies, through precision agriculture, optimized packing plant operations, and coordinated distribution and retail, can significantly improve food supply chain efficiency and reduce waste. Facing challenges such as data security and technical standards, the industry needs collaborative innovation to embrace a digitally driven food era and ensure future food security.

Container Freight Rate Surge And BDI Decline A Comparative Analysis Of Foreign Trade Recovery And Market Structure

Container Freight Rate Surge And BDI Decline A Comparative Analysis Of Foreign Trade Recovery And Market Structure

This article analyzes the underlying reasons for the sharp rise in container shipping prices alongside the continuous decline of the Baltic Dry Index (BDI) in the bulk cargo market. It points out that the container shipping market is thriving due to the recovery of foreign trade, while the bulk cargo market is in decline due to weak steel demand, revealing the opposition and mutual influence between the two in the context of economic reality.
